BASF has inaugurated its first innovation campus in Asia/Pacific and its new Greater China headquarters, at the company’s Pudong site, in Shanghai. The €55-million ($71.4 million) expansion of BASF’s Pudong site is the company’s most important innovation investment in the region to date, BASF says.
